What Are E‑House Substations?

An E‑House Substation is a prefabricated, modular electrical substation housed inside a factory-built enclosure. These enclosures are designed to contain all necessary equipment—transformers, switchgear, protection systems, control electronics, and more. Once complete, the entire unit is delivered turnkey to the site, ready to connect to power sources and loads.

Key advantages include:

  • Plug-and-play installation – Completed off-site and pre-tested
  • Environmental protection – Ruggedized to withstand dust, moisture, vibration
  • Modular capacity – Easily add more E‑Houses as power needs grow
  • Reduced site work – Minimal civil and electrical installation required

When mining operations need to rapidly expand capacity, adding an E‑House Substation is faster and more predictable than traditional substations.

3. Reliability in Harsh Mining Conditions

Mining sites are often remote. Temperatures vary dramatically, dust and vibration are constant threats, and downtime is costly. Conventional substations built onsite may struggle under these conditions.

E‑House Substations are engineered for durability:

  • Reinforced steel enclosures protect against environmental stressors
  • HVAC systems regulate internal temperature for sensitive equipment
  • Acoustic insulation keeps noise low—and personnel safer
  • Hardened control systems maintain uptime in remote settings

4. Safety, Compliance & Smarter Operations

Safety is the cornerstone of mining operations. Electrical hazards are significant, and regulatory standards (e.g., IEEE, NEC, NEMA) demand robust protection. E‑House Substations bring safety benefits:

  • Factory-installed safety interlocks, ground fault systems, and arc‑flash mitigation
  • Uniform quality control and inspection under ISO-certified processes
  • Integrated protection & control schemes that meet local codes

Moreover, modern E‑House systems can include smart automation:

  • SCADA/PLC integration
  • Remote monitoring of load, temperature, fault status, and energy usage
  • Data capture for predictive maintenance and analytics

Smart Expansion with E‑House Substations: Best Practices

To maximize benefits, consider these practical tips:

  1. Future-proofing: Design the initial E‑House with at least one spare breaker slot, SCADA channel, and HVAC headroom.
  2. Standardize Modules: When planning multi-phase growth, use repeatable module templates for uniform spares and maintenance.
  3. Prioritize Testing: Factory FATs (Factory Acceptance Tests) reduce field surprises. Record results for future audits.
  4. Integration Planning: Early coordination between mine operations and electrical teams avoids downstream delays.
